> > So in russian they are called "domochari" or in english

> > "housechari" - because usualy they are independent - rent some flat to

> > live and do some kind of business or job just to maintain themselves and

> > "survive" both economically and spiritually. They are not grihasthas in

> > sense that they have no wife and chieldren, and not real brahmacharies,

> > since do not live in temple and do any service there. They are passive -

> > not engaged in any devotional service (what to speak of preaching)

> > except of hardly managing to chant their 16 rounds daily.

>

 

> And yes, I am "domochari" also.

 

I am, too! Let's vote and see how many on this conf. are :).

 

Seriously, the picture portrayed is rather one-sided. I know many domac€r…s

who do specific service in which temple is not interested, or cannot

support, e.g. university preaching. They maintain sadhana, chant their

rounds and follow the principles. I also feel living on my own helps me to

concentrate on my mission. There is an advantage also - no matajis around.
